Automatic Edge Banding Systems
The advancement of woodworking engineering has led to the widespread adoption of automated edge banding systems. These advanced solutions significantly reduce labor costs and increase production efficiency compared to handheld methods. A typical automatic system includes components such as automatic glue spreading, precise edge alignment, and consistent pressing pressure, ensuring a excellent finish. Furthermore, many modern machines incorporate capabilities for working a selection of edge banding materials, including synthetic, wood veneer, and solid wood. Some complex systems even integrate vision cameras for instantaneous defect identification and adjustment of the banding process.

Edge Banding Machine Service & Repair
To ensure your edge banding device continues to produce high-quality panels without interruption, a robust upkeep schedule is essential. This involves regular scrubbing of all components, including the compression rollers, cutting edges, and gluing unit. Periodically, greasing of moving parts – such as bearings and arm – is crucial to prevent premature erosion. In the event of a failure, diagnosing the root cause quickly minimizes lost production. Frequently needed fixes might include substituting belts, calibrating the gripping pressure, or addressing issues with the glue distribution mechanism. A preventative method to facing edge unit maintenance will dramatically extend its lifespan and reduce expensive fixing expenses.
